As I understand it, you don't have red eye, or discharge from eye but puffiness under the eyes.
Also I see you are taking a painkiller, an antihistamine, using steroid nose spry, and doing steam therapy....so far, all seems perfect what you are doing.
What else it is left to do? These are my suggestions:
-- Do nose lavages with saline water, at least 2 times/day. Has been proven to help.
-- If you have had this situation for more then 10 days, if you have fever or yellow thick secretions from the nose, then you may have a bacterial sinusitis and may need antibiotics. Take Almoxiclav 1000mg, 2 times/day for 7 days.
-- Drinking plenty of fluids may help too.
-- Ear pain and the swelling below the eyes it is because of the general congestion. Antibiotics will help relieve them too.
